It seems we’re not the only ones who love Temescal. Temescal gets some kudos as one of the best old house neighborhoods from This Old House magazine.

Today is the last day for SF Pride partying in San Francisco. There’s also one more night to celebrate here in Oakland at the The Vibe Lounge.  They are throwing a SF Pride After Party.  The doors open at 3pm and from 6-10p.m. soulful house, r&b and rare grooves will be spinning on the turn tables.

The San Francisco Chronicle has an article on how “normal” the Pride scene has become. Normal in San Francisco?  Say it ain’t so!

Oakland North is an online news service produced by students at the UC Berkeley Graduate School of Journalism and covering Oakland, California. Our goals are to improve local coverage, innovate with digital media, and listen to you–about the issues that concern you and the reporting you’d like to see in your community.
